Mark L. Gleason, Plant pathologist, educator. Achievements include development of methods to estimate the duration of wetting periods on a regional scale; development of improved methods to test tomato seed lots for contamination by the bacterial cankerpathogen (Clavibacter michiganensis subsp. michiganensis); epidemiology of Septoria leaf spot of tomato (pathogen:Septoria lycopersici).
